bone the hard parts inside of a person or animal.
bottom the lowest or deepest part of something.
cause something that makes a thing happen.
cliff a high, steep surface of rock.
cradle a small bed for a baby that can move from side to side.
fortune a large amount of money or wealth.
housework the work of taking care of a household, especially cleaning inside the house.
jug a container for liquids. A jug usually has a handle and a narrow part for pouring.
lawn an area of land where people plant grass and cut it to keep it short.
lie1 a false statement that is said on purpose.
section a part that is different or apart from the whole.
spoil to damage something so that you cannot use or enjoy it.
streak a long, narrow line or mark.
talk to communicate by speaking.
trim to make neat by cutting away some parts.
